UP GNM Entrance Test UPGET Admit Card 2026 Released, Exam on 16 June
The Atal Bihari Vajpayee Medical University (ABVMU), Uttar Pradesh has officially released the UP GNM Entrance Test (UPGET) Admit Card 2026 for candidates seeking admission to the General Nursing and Midwifery (GNM) course. Applicants who successfully submitted their online applications can now download their admit cards and prepare for the entrance examination scheduled on 16 June 2026.
The UPGET examination is conducted for admission into the 3-year GNM nursing programme offered by participating institutions across Uttar Pradesh. Candidates should download their admit cards immediately and verify all details before the examination date.

Important Dates
| Event | Date |
| Online Application Start Date | 29 April 2026 |
| Last Date to Apply Online | 26 May 2026 |
| Last Date for Fee Payment | 26 May 2026 |
| Correction Window | 19 May to 26 May 2026 |
| Exam City Details Release | 10 June 2026 |
| Admit Card Release | 13 June 2026 |
| Entrance Exam Date | 16 June 2026 |
| Result Declaration | To Be Announced |

Application Fee
| Category | Application Fee |
| General | ₹3000 |
| OBC | ₹3000 |
| EWS | ₹3000 |
| SC | ₹2000 |
| ST | ₹2000 |
| PH | ₹2000 |

Age Limit
Age calculation is based on 31 December 2026.
| Criteria | Age |
| Minimum Age | 17 Years |
| Maximum Age | No Upper Age Limit Specified |

Eligibility Criteria
Educational Qualification
Candidates must fulfill the following eligibility requirements:
- Passed Class 10+2 (Intermediate) Examination.
- Obtained at least 40% marks in English.
- Candidates with Vocational ANM qualification are also eligible as per notification conditions.
- Must be a Registered ANM with qualifying marks.
- Additional eligibility conditions may apply according to the official admission guidelines.

About the GNM Course
The General Nursing and Midwifery programme is one of the most popular nursing courses in India. It provides training in:
- Patient Care
- Community Health Nursing
- Midwifery Services
- Medical-Surgical Nursing
- Child Health Nursing
- Mental Health Nursing
After completing the course, candidates can pursue careers in government hospitals, private healthcare institutions, nursing homes, and community health services.
